🙂Monthly costs for one person with rent: $634 in Coro versus $861 in Barquisimeto.
🙂Estimated couple costs with rent: $1,095 in Coro versus $1,472 in Barquisimeto.
🙂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$1,556 in Coro versus $2,083 in Barquisimeto.
🌍Living in Coro costs roughly 26% less than in Barquisimeto,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.
